The engine does have the mounting holes for the shroud. I believe there were some earlier models, than this one, that didn't come with an engine shroud. The shroud on this one I have here was missing when I found it. I believe a lot of these shrouds were removed for work etc & lost as a result. As an example: "Updating" to a newer carburetor was common & the way the newer carbs fuel line routes it gets in the way of how the shroud mounts. So several of the survivors are missing the shrouds for that reason alone. This one does NOT have the original carburetor unfortunately. I've not been able to locate one either.
